The Local Area

The local area is alive with major tourist attractions enabling you to soak up the history of this beautiful city. The World Trade Centre is only a short distance away and comprises of nine buildings, ideal if you are travelling on business and have meetings there.

The Heineken Experience is literally on your doorstep. This is a historical brewery and visitors centre which offers four floors of interactive experiences in a former Heineken Brewery. There are also guided tours which you may want to take advantage of to find out as much as you can about the brewery and the history.

Just around the corner you will find Dam Square, this is a square in the centre of Amsterdam and is a historical site filled with beautiful sculptures, architecture and hundreds of pigeons. You will also find the Royal Palace here, it takes up a lot of the square!

Visit the oldest zoo in Holland, the Artis Zoo which includes four areas, the zoo, planetarium, botanical gardens and a museum before you head off to see the Van Gogh Museum. The Van Gogh Museum is an art museum dedicated to the Dutch artist Vincent Van Gogh. The museum is home to the largest collection of his paintings and drawings in the world. It is also one of the the most visited museums in the world.

The Van Gogh Museum is situated in Museum Square, in the centre of Amsterdam, which is surrounded by a selection of museums where you can soak up some history and culture.
